What is the Soil Classification and Specific Gravity Form?
The Soil Classification and Specific Gravity Form is a vital tool in laboratory analysis, enabling accurate identification of soil types. The importance of soil classification lies in its role in engineering and environmental science, where precise data informs decision-making. The Unified Soils Classification System (USCS) provides a framework for categorizing soils based on various characteristics, essential for both academic and practical applications.
Determining specific gravity is a critical process in soil analysis, as it indicates the density of soil particles relative to water. This process helps in evaluating the suitability of soil for construction projects and environmental assessments.
